温馨提示×

centos selinux内存保护机制

小樊
89
2025-02-12 15:15:26
栏目: 智能运维
Linux服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

SELinux(Security-Enhanced Linux)是一种内核安全模块,提供强制访问控制(MAC)系统,用于增强Linux系统的安全性。它通过限制进程对文件和网络资源的访问,防止恶意软件和未授权访问。

SELinux主要有三种工作模式:

  1. Enforcing:强制执行SELinux策略,违反策略的行为将被阻止并记录到日志中。
  2. Permissive:启用SELinux,但违反策略的行为只会记录到日志中,不阻止操作,通常用于调试。
  3. Disabled:关闭SELinux,不执行任何策略。

在内存保护方面,SELinux通过其标签机制对资源进行细粒度控制。每个资源(如文件、进程、目录)都有一个标签,系统会根据这些标签和进程的属性来决定是否允许访问。

此外,SELinux的策略分为目标策略(targeted)和严格策略(strict)。目标策略仅针对部分系统服务和进程,而严格策略则对所有进程生效。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读:如何使用SELinux保护CentOS系统安全

0